1. Velour Tracksuit Glam

The velour tracksuit revolutionized casual party wear by making comfort fashionable for nighttime events.
This look combined luxury sportswear with party-ready confidence, creating an instantly recognizable 2000s aesthetic that celebrities championed everywhere from airport terminals to exclusive clubs.
- The velour tracksuit became a status symbol when worn in jewel tones like hot pink, baby blue, or chocolate brown with matching sets.
- Zip-up jackets featured rhinestone embellishments across the back spelling out brand names or playful phrases that caught the light.
- Pairing the tracksuit with pointed-toe heels or wedge sneakers elevated the look from gym wear to party appropriate.
- Small shoulder bags or wristlet clutches in complementary colors completed the ensemble without compromising the coordinated aesthetic.
- Belly-baring styling with the jacket zipped just enough to show a hint of skin captured the era’s love for strategic revealing.
2. Low-Rise Jeans and Bedazzled Belt

Low-rise jeans defined the 2000s silhouette and became the foundation for countless party outfits when styled correctly.
The addition of bedazzled belts transformed basic denim into statement-making ensembles that showcased both confidence and creativity.

- Ultra low-rise jeans sat several inches below the natural waist, creating an elongated torso effect that was quintessentially 2000s.
- Bedazzled belts featured oversized buckles, rhinestone details, or chain-link designs that drew attention to the hip area.
- Bootcut and flare styles balanced the low-rise proportions while straight-leg versions offered a sleeker alternative.
- Distressed finishes, whiskering, and strategic fading added texture and visual interest to the denim.
- Light wash denim dominated party scenes, though dark rinses provided a more polished option for upscale venues.
- Thong underwear strategically visible above the waistband became an intentional styling choice rather than a wardrobe malfunction.
3. Metallic Mini Skirt Magic

Metallic mini skirts brought futuristic glamour to 2000s party fashion, reflecting light and attention in equal measure.
These shimmering pieces became wardrobe essentials for anyone wanting to make an unforgettable entrance at nighttime events.
- Silver and gold metallic finishes dominated, though holographic and oil-slick rainbow effects offered more adventurous alternatives.
- A-line cuts provided movement and comfort while bodycon styles emphasized curves and created sleek silhouettes.
- Pairing metallic skirts with simple tank tops or cropped tees prevented the outfit from becoming overwhelming.
- Platform boots or strappy heeled sandals complemented the futuristic aesthetic while adding height.
- Mixing metals with accessories created a maximalist approach that perfectly captured 2000s excess.
